Many homeowners are neglecting to invest in building insurance, according to a new survey.
Research by Nationwide concluded that 39 per cent of those involved in the survey admitted they do not have buildings insurance cover and would be unable to recover losses if their homes were damaged in floods, storms or a fire.
A total of 25 per cent of people did not opt for contents insurance either even though they estimated that their belongings could add up to between £10,000 and £40,000.
Nationwide's insurance director Robin Bailey, said: "It's astounding that so many people are prepared to take such a gamble on their homes and personal belongings when you consider how much time and money we all invest in our homes.
"You never know what is around the corner and for that reason it is vital that people are prepared by having adequate insurance," he added.
